SW14 7DD is a residential postcode in Richmond upon Thames. It was first introduced in December 2011.
The most common council tax bands are E and D.
Residential buildings are typically semi-detached and detached. Domestic properties are mostly houses and bungalows.
The estimated average residential property price,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, is approximately £424,814.
Residential buildings were typically constructed from 2007 onwards.
Domestic properties are predominantly privately rented.
The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are C and D.
SW14 7DD is in the Slough and Heathrow trav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Richmond and Twickenham Primary Care Trust.
SW14 7DD is approximately 13m (43ft) above sea level.
